Advance Footstep Power Generation

K Venkata Rao

Abstract


Energy is a standout amongst the most critical issues far and wide. We are probably aware that natural resources will complete one day. That is the reason specialists are endeavouring to present substitute energy sources from nature that should not be destructive to earth. This idea is likewise relevant to some huge vibration sources which can be discovered from nature. Among these assets, human populace is the main by a wide margin and all climate assets that has not been used. We have made a thought of using waste energy of foot control with human velocity to deliver power that is particularly significant for exceedingly populated nations like India and China where the streets, railroad stations, transport stands, sanctuaries, and so on are all packed and a great many individuals move nonstop. When the ground surface is built with piezoelectric innovation, the electrical energy delivered by the weight is caught by the floor sensors and changed over to an electrical charge by piezo transducers, and then it is stored and utilized as a power source. There are few vibrations when stress or stressing power is applied by foot on floor, then these sensors equally convert the stress into electric power which can be utilized for charging gadgets such as PC, mobiles, electronic gadgets and so on.
